François-Benjamin CODERE was born 5 March 1801 in Québec, Lower Canada

François-Benjamin CODERE was the child of Andre-Rufin CODERE dit LACAILLADE   and   Gertrude-Benoite LEMONDE and the grandchild of: (paternal)  Alexandre CODERE dit LACAILLADE and Marguerite-Marie LEDOUX (maternal)  Jean-Baptiste LEMONDE and Angelique LACOSTE dite LANGUEDOC

Spouse(s)/Partner(s) and Child(ren):

François-Benjamin  married  Angelique-Marie MAILLÉ (MAILLET) 3 August 1824 in Beloeil, Lower Canada .  The couple had (at least) 1 child.
Angelique-Marie MAILLÉ (MAILLET)  was born 20 March 1801 in Yamachiche, Québec, Canada (Sainte-Anne-d'Yamachiche).  Angelique-Marie died 21 March 1842 in Yamachiche, Québec, Canada (Sainte-Anne-d'Yamachiche).  Angelique-Marie was the child of Prudent MAILLET and Euphronsine GUYON dite LEMOINE.

François-Benjamin CODERE died 23 April 1890 in Roxton Falls, Québec, Canada .

Did You Know? Québec Généalogie - Over time, Québec has gone through a series of name changes
From its inception in the early 1600s until 1760, it was called Canada, New France.
1760 to 1763, it was simply Canada
1763 to 1791 - Province of Québec
1791 to 1867 - Lower Canada
1867 to present - Québec, Canada.
